However, to learn, you need to develop a general troubleshooting approach - a logical, methodical, method of narrowing down the problem. A tech tip database might suggest: 'Replace C536' for a particular symptom. This is good advice for a specific problem on one model. However, what you really want to understand is why C536 was the cause and how to pinpoint the culprit in general even if you don't have a service manual or schematic and your tech tip database doesn't have an entry for your sick TV or VCR.

While schematics are nice, you won't always have them or be able to justify the purchase for a one-of repair. Therefore, in many cases, some reverse engineering will be necessary. The time will be well spent since even if you don't see another instance of the same model in your entire lifetime, you will have learned something in the process that can be applied to other equipment problems.
As always, when you get stuck, checking out a tech-tips database may quickly identify your problem and solution.In that case, you can greatly simplify your troubleshooting or at least confirm a diagnosis before ordering parts.

SANYO HD PRO-SERIES - PLV-55WHD1 PLV65WH1 TROUBLESHOOTING CHART FOR POWER SHUTDOWN FAULT

SANYO HD PRO-SERIES - PLV-55WHD1 PLV65WH1 Troubleshooting Chart for Power Shutdown Fault


     This LCD projection TV provides a function which can be specified a defective area simply by indicating the LEDs on its front panel  Connect the AC cord and press Power button 'Once' and then check the LED indication.
